How Dangerous Is Dermatitis bullous From OMEPRAZOLE?

Of the 65 reports, 9 (13.8%) resulted in death, 34 (52.3%) required hospitalization, and 9 (13.8%) were considered life-threatening.

Is Dermatitis bullous Listed in the Official Label?

This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for OMEPRAZOLE. However, 65 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
